Services we provide in the area of international trade:
International Sales Contracts
International trade, sale and supply contracts. Drafting of general terms and conditions of contract.
International Distribution Agreements
Agency, distribution, franchise and intermediation contracts.
Technology Transfer
Technology transfer and licensing agreements (patents, trademarks, know-how).
International IT Contracts
Software, databases, hardware systems, consultancy, outsourcing... Internet contracts.
Joint venture agreements
International joint venture agreements and the creation of joint ventures.
Pre-contractual Agreements
Drafting of letters of intent, memoranda of understanding, confidentiality agreements.
International electronic transactions
Legal advice on international electronic contracting (B2B).
Management of export/import documentation
Procedures and documents for export/import.
Competition Law
European competition law relating to distribution (vertical agreements).
Means of collection and payment, guarantees
Advice on methods of collection and payment with foreign countries, documentary credits, remittances, etc. International bank guarantees.
Issuing Reports and Opinions
Applicable law, international jurisdiction, lex mercatoria, international agreements, legal framework for investment, international distribution law, comparative law, etc.
Litigation and ADR
Conflict avoidance and out-of-court settlement. Legal claims and defence through the courts or arbitration. Procedures for the recognition and enforcement of arbitration awards and foreign judgments in Spain (Exequatur). European Enforcement Orders.
